WebThe Potomac River in Washington, D.C., with Arlington Memorial Bridge in the foreground and Rosslyn, Arlington, Virginia in the background. The Potomac River runs 405 miles (652 km) from Fairfax Stone Historical Monument State Park in West Virginia on the Allegheny Plateau to Point Lookout, Maryland, and drains 14,679 square miles (38,020 km 2 ). WebWashington, DC. 1291. 3739. 44426. 6/26/2024. The Watergate Steps are 40 steps directly behind the Lincoln Memorial along the Potomac River. They were originally made for VIPs visiting the National Mall who docked along the Potomac River. However, the steps were never used for that.
